What’s your call to action?

The way to increase the chances that your web visitors receive the value from your site and contact you is through your call to action. Each page must have a defined call to action or multiples. Keywords selection and implementation

Improving your ranking in the various search engines has much to do with your keywords utilization. Keep the following in mind: 1. Select the ones people search for 2. Place near the top & rest of page 3. Place in “H” heading tags 4. Use in bold and italic 5. Place into bullet lists 6. Repeat on page < 10% 7. Links on your site as text hyperlinks 8. Optimizing your site – What are the successful components?

Below are 10 components to include in your site strategy to improve search engines ranking: 1. Useful, valuable, Content rich 2. Keywords selection 3. Title (40 – 60 char) 4. Description meta tag (up to 250 char) 5. Keywords meta tag (up to 12 words) 6. Site map 7. More text less graphics and use ALT tag in existing graphics 8.
